Output 20bb2fcdd6a5659a4803382ff1761ba6a5c6f67dfbf5c94327c488a0bce55e79:2

value
5908048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56d0010b342989104d25af60ec2f32e9c9839a11 OP_EQUALVERIFY OP_CHECKSIG
address
18v2HshN4he4YEqohoh5UC1FviTAfAqfQ7
transaction
20bb2fcdd6a5659a4803382ff1761ba6a5c6f67dfbf5c94327c488a0bce55e79
confirmations
9652
spent
true